Система: SUSE-11.2-x86-64
Игрушку брал из репозитариев
скрипт её запускающий выглядит так:
#!/bin/sh
cd <туда, где у меня лежит каталог id1 c pak0, pak1>
darkplaces-<sdl или glx, роли не играет и на результат не влияет> -width 1024 -height 768
В результате запуска скрипта экран гаснет, переключается в заказанное разрешение и через несколько секунд вываливается обратно в систему. В консоли наблюдается следующий вывод:
DarkPlaces-Quake Linux 20:29:43 Apr 21 2009 - release
Trying to load library... "libz.so.1" - loaded.
Added packfile id1/pak0.pak (339 files)
Added packfile id1/pak1.pak (85 files)
Playing registered version.
Trying to load library... "libcurl.so.4" - loaded.
Trying to load library... "libvorbis.so.0" - loaded.
Trying to load library... "libvorbisfile.so.3" - loaded.
Trying to load library... "libmodplug.so.0" - loaded.
Trying to load library... "libogg.so.0" - loaded.
Trying to load library... "libtheora.so.0" - loaded.
Trying to load library... "libvorbis.so.0" - loaded.
Trying to load library... "libvorbisenc.so.2" - loaded.
Trying to load library... "libOffscreenGecko.so" "./libOffscreenGecko.so" - failed.
execing quake.rc
execing default.cfg
couldn't exec config.cfg
couldn't exec autoexec.cfg
Client using an automatically assigned port
Client opened a socket on address local:2
Client opened a socket on address 0.0.0.0:0
Playing demo demo1.dem.
Initializing Video Mode: fullscreen 1024x768x32x60hz
Loading OpenGL driver libGL.so.1
GL_VENDOR: Advanced Micro Devices, Inc.
GL_RENDERER: Mesa DRI R600 (RS880 9710) 20090101 TCL
GL_VERSION: 1.4 Mesa 7.6
Trying to load library... "libjpeg.so.62" - loaded.
Trying to load library... "libpng12.so.0" - loaded.
drmRadeonCmdBuffer: -22. Kernel failed to parse or rejected command stream. See dmesg for more info.
Вопрос: Что ему не нравится и как это лечить?
ЗЫ: Сразу же говорю, что с другими клонами кваки ситуация аналогичная. И хорошо, если потом возвращается в систему, а то просто гасит экран и виснет вглухую.
Я так понял, что никто ничего умного сказать на эту тему не может?
Тогда скажу я: после установки проприарного драйвера для моей видюхи проблема вылечилась сама собой. Увы, через пару дней мне пришлось переставить всю систему. Ситуация, ессно, повторрилась, я резво потавил проприарные драйвера и теперь вижу следующее:
DarkPlaces-Quake Linux 21:08:57 Dec 26 2009 - release
Trying to load library... "libz.so.1" - loaded.
Added packfile id1/pak0.pak (339 files)
Added packfile id1/pak1.pak (85 files)
Playing registered version.
Trying to load library... "libcurl.so.4" - loaded.
Trying to load library... "libvorbis.so.0" - loaded.
Trying to load library... "libvorbisfile.so.3" - loaded.
Trying to load library... "libmodplug.so.0" "libmodplug.so" - failed.
Trying to load library... "libogg.so.0" - loaded.
Trying to load library... "libtheora.so.0" - loaded.
Trying to load library... "libvorbis.so.0" - loaded.
Trying to load library... "libvorbisenc.so.2" - loaded.
Trying to load library... "libOffscreenGecko.so" - failed.
execing quake.rc
execing default.cfg
execing config.cfg
couldn't exec autoexec.cfg
Client using an automatically assigned port
Client opened a socket on address local:2
Client opened a socket on address 0.0.0.0:0
Client opened a socket on address [0:0:0:0:0:0:0:0]:0
Playing demo demo1.dem.
Initializing Video Mode: fullscreen 1024x768x32x60hz
Loading OpenGL driver libGL.so.1
X Error of failed request: BadRequest (invalid request code or no such operation)
Major opcode of failed request: 135 (GLX)
Minor opcode of failed request: 19 (X_GLXQueryServerString)
Serial number of failed request: 22
Current serial number in output stream: 22
Вопрос: чего ей теперь не хватает? Скажу сразу, в тот раз я ставил над системой много опытов, поэтому сейчас достоверно сказать что я тогда добавлял, что убирал и в какой последовательности к сожалению не могу.
На всякий случай: видеокарта Radeon 4200 (интегрированная)